Cerebras Systems, a competitor to Nvidia, has filed with the SEC to raise up to $3.5 billion through an initial public offering (IPO). The company, known for its advanced AI computing solutions, aims to leverage the public markets to expand its operations and compete more aggressively in the semiconductor industry. This move comes as demand for AI and machine learning technologies continues to grow, positioning Cerebras to capitalize on these trends.
